What is QT C++?
QT is a free and open-source widget toolkit for creating graphical user interfaces (GUIs) as well as cross-platform applications that run on various software and hardware platforms.
It is primarily written in C++ and is known for its rich set of libraries and tools that facilitate the development of high-performance applications.
QT C++ is widely used for developing applications that require a seamless user experience across different operating systems, including Windows, macOS, Linux, Android, and iOS.
Its ability to provide a native look and feel on each platform makes it a preferred choice for developers.
Benefits of QT C++ Development Services
QT C++ development services offer numerous advantages that make them appealing to businesses and developers alike.
Some of the key benefits include:
- Cross-Platform Compatibility: QT C++ allows developers to write code once and deploy it across multiple platforms, saving time and resources.
- Rich UI Components: QT provides a wide range of pre-built UI components, enabling developers to create visually appealing and interactive applications.
- High Performance: With its efficient memory management and optimized libraries, QT C++ ensures high-performance applications.
- Scalability: QT C++ is suitable for both small-scale applications and large enterprise solutions, offering scalability as business needs grow.
- Community Support: QT has a vibrant community of developers who contribute to its continuous improvement and provide support through forums and resources.
Applications of QT C++ Development
QT C++ development services are utilized in a wide range of applications across various industries.
Some notable applications include:
1.
Automotive Industry
In the automotive sector, QT C++ is used to develop in-vehicle infotainment systems, digital instrument clusters, and navigation systems.
Its ability to deliver real-time performance and a seamless user experience is crucial for automotive applications.
2.
Medical Devices
QT C++ is employed in the development of medical devices and healthcare applications.
Its cross-platform capabilities ensure that medical software can run on different devices, from desktop computers to handheld devices, providing flexibility and accessibility.
3.
Industrial Automation
In industrial automation, QT C++ is used to create control systems, monitoring applications, and human-machine interfaces (HMIs).
Its robust features and real-time capabilities make it ideal for mission-critical industrial applications.
4.
Consumer Electronics
QT C++ is also popular in the consumer electronics industry, where it is used to develop applications for smart TVs, set-top boxes, and home automation systems.
Its ability to deliver a consistent user experience across devices is a significant advantage in this sector.
